Career Path

In the UK, suicide prevention has gained significant attention, leading to increased demand for professionals specialising in this field. Obtaining an Advanced Certificate in Suicide Prevention Community Engagement can open various career paths in the UK, each with its unique job market trends, salary ranges, and skill demands. Let's delve into five rewarding job roles and their respective market percentages: 1. **Suicide Prevention Program Manager**: These professionals oversee and coordinate the design, implementation, and evaluation of suicide prevention programs. The job market for such roles has been growing steadily, with an average salary range of £32,000 to £48,000 per year. 2. **Mental Health Educator & Trainer**: These professionals facilitate workshops and training sessions to enhance mental health literacy in communities. The mental health education sector has witnessed remarkable growth, with a typical salary ranging from £25,000 to £38,000 per year. 3. **Suicide Bereavement Support Coordinator**: These professionals ensure those affected by suicide receive appropriate support and resources. The demand for skilled suicide bereavement support coordinators has been increasing, with an average salary of £24,000 to £36,000 per year. 4. **Community Outreach Coordinator**: These professionals develop and maintain partnerships with community organisations and promote mental health resources. The community outreach field is experiencing growth, with an average salary ranging from £22,000 to £34,000 per year. 5. **Data Analyst for Suicide Prevention**: These professionals analyse data to assess the impact of suicide prevention initiatives and identify trends. As data-driven decision-making gains traction, demand for skilled data analysts in suicide prevention is rising, with an average salary of £24,000 to £38,000 per year.
